In a statement, Reliance termed reports of it buying Iranian oil as baseless and incorrect. ADVERTISEMENTIt said it "categorically rejects recent media reports that the company has purchased crude oil of Iranian origin." The government earlier this week said resuming the buying of Iranian oil will be based on techno-commercial feasibility. Historically, India was a major buyer of Iranian crude, importing significant volumes of Iranian Light and Heavy grades due to strong refinery compatibility and favourable commercial terms. An estimated 140 million barrels of Iranian oil are on vessels at sea.
